How to Conduct Marriage Procedures in Palestine
For Turkish citizens wishing to marry in Palestine, the process must comply with both local laws and Turkish regulations. Since marriage procedures involve both religious and civil requirements, following the correct steps is crucial. 1. Required Documents
Turkish citizens planning to marry in Palestine should prepare the following documents:
-
Copies of passports and ID cards
-
Birth certificate (apostilled and translated)
-
Certificate of bachelorhood / marriage eligibility certificate (obtained from Turkey, apostilled and translated)
-
Divorce certificate or spouse’s death certificate (if applicable)
-
Residence permit or valid visa
Before submission to Palestinian authorities, these documents must be notarized, apostilled, and, if necessary, translated into Arabic.
2. Marriage Procedures
Marriage in Palestine can generally be conducted in two ways:
-
Religious Marriage: For Muslim couples, performed through religious courts or authorized religious institutions.
-
Civil Marriage: For couples of different religions or foreign nationals, performed by civil authorities.
3. Turkish Consulate Procedures
Turkish citizens can also marry through the Turkish Consulate or diplomatic mission in Palestine. A marriage performed at the consulate is recognized in Turkey and recorded in the Turkish population registry.
4. Recognition in Turkey
For a marriage conducted in Palestine to be valid in Turkey:
-
The marriage certificate must be legalized with an apostille or consular certification
-
The certificate must be translated into Turkish by a sworn translator
-
It must then be registered at the relevant population office in Turkey
Once these steps are completed, the marriage is officially recognized in Turkey.
